Farm House Meatloaf

- 2 slices white bread or 2 white dinner rolls, crumbled shopping list
- 1/3 cup green bell pepper, coarsely chopped shopping list
- 1/2 cup yellow onion, coarsely chopped shopping list
- 1 tablespoon evaporated milk shopping list
- 1 egg, lightly beaten shopping list
- 1/2 teaspoon salt shopping list
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per shopping list
- 2 pounds lean ground beef shopping list
- 2 to 3 tablespoons Heinz Chili Sauce or catsup shopping list
How to make it
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F and lightly grease an 8 x 4-inch loaf pan.
- Place bread crumbs in a large bowl. Combine bell pepper, onion, evaporated milk and egg in the bowl of a food processor and process until well blended. Pour over bread crumbs and stir until crumbs are moistened. Add salt and pepper. Add ground beef, stirring well to combine. Place in prepared pan and top with chile sauce or ketchup. Bake for 45 to 50 minutes, or until juices run clear and meat is no longer pink.
- Makes 8 servings.
